Last month, we stepped out onto the streets with heavy hearts and hopeful spirits, opening our support sessions for the year by engaging directly with the children we serve.
We sat with them, shared moments of real talk before enjoying a simple meal and snacks together.
We spoke openly about the changes we long to see, sharpening their thinking through these sessions, so they can rise above their current struggles and build brighter futures. We gently but firmly addressed the older boys please stop taking people's property without asking. It sets a painful example for the younger ones and breaks trust in the community.
We urged them to break free from the constant grip of drugs, especially sniffing airplane fuel, which slowly destroys their health, shortens their lives, and steals their potential.
Most importantly, we reminded them one day, many of them will want to build their own families. Now is the time to start changing, to grow into responsible young men. Listen, engage in meaningful activities, and let these moments truly transform their lives.
This year's message is clearly holding on to positive dreams. We will focus more on those children who are genuinely ready and eager to transform. We cannot keep sharing meals only, real change must come with commitment.
Many listened, nodded, welcomed the advice, and promised to try. Some even shared their deep desire to return to school. But we are limited, funds are tight, and dreams are big.

Hello friends and family, we continue to bring you the message of hope and deliverance towards our street project, this Sunday, we did it again.And our hearts are still full.

For the second time, we spent the day in Mbale town, sharing a hot, beautiful meal their favorite rice and meat with the children living on the streets. One little boy who doesn’t eat meat enjoyed fresh beans and rice, and the joy on his face was unforgettable.
They ate with pride, smiled with dignity, and even carried some food home for dinner. For many of them, this was the best meal they had tasted in days. These children look forward to our visits, and we are humbled to be part of their lives. Your support makes this possible, especially for children who are so often forgotten by society, yet still holding dreams larger than the sky above them.
For hours, we played soccer, laughed, and talked openly about their struggles. The boys opened up about the lice in their hair, poor hygiene, lack of clean clothes, and the dangers of drug sniffing. They even joked about the lice calling them “soldiers on a mission” humor that hides the deep pain they endure every single day. We listened to their hopes, and in those moments, you could feel something sacred moving through them… a soft stirring of healing.

As usual, we spoke about family reunification, education, self-belief, and the future.And one young boy brave, hopeful, determined told us he is ready to go home to Bududa.He wants to return to school next year.He wants to quit drugs.He wants a new beginning and rest.

With our guidance, consistent follow-up, and careful observation, we believe many of them can join hands-on skilling workshops.

They shared their plans and dreams, and their fears fear of peer pressure, drug temptation, and returning to homes where food is scarce. Others simply said they want a safe place to sleep, wash and be human.
